Sen. Linda Greenstein (D-Plainsboro) plans to run for reelection when her seat comes up in 2021.
“Right at the moment, that is my plan,” Greenstein told The New Jersey Globe Friday. “It’s a couple of years off, and of course redistricting comes in there, but right at the moment I am planning to.”
Greenstein has served in the legislature since 2000, spending 10 years in the Assembly before moving up to the Senate in a 2010 special election.
The Middlesex County Democrat, a tireless campaigner, has proven unbeatable, despite numerous well-financed attempts to take her out.
